* The Role:

** Roc Nation is looking for a Social Media Coordinator to join the Roc Nation Sports International (RNSI) Social & Digital team in London. This is an entry-level opportunity designed for someone eager to build a career across sports, entertainment, and culture marketing, with a focus on delivering engaging, real-time content across social platforms.

You’ll play a key role in the day-to-day publishing and coordination of content, supporting the wider digital team and helping ensure seamless coverage across evenings and weekends. The ideal candidate is highly organized, culturally aware and instinctively understands social platforms and internet culture, with a genuine excitement for working at the intersection of sport and culture.
*
* Key Responsibilities:

*** Publishes content across RNSI's Instagram, X, Tik Tok, Facebook and You Tube;
* Supports our athletes by posting across their own channels;
* Supports live posting during matches and key moments;
* Assists the wider team with evening and weekend social coverage as part of the workflow;
* Ensures all posts are correctly formatted, proofread, and published on time;
* Monitors platform data and flags relevant trends, conversations and opportunities;
* Supports community management and social monitoring across our accounts;
* Assists with reporting and basic performance tracking across channels;
* Helps maintain organisation across digital assets, captions and approvals;
* Other duties, as assigned
** Knowledge, Skills, Abilities and Other:
*** Possesses a deep understanding of social platforms and internet culture;
* Strong attention to detail and organisational skills;
* Comfortable working evenings and weekends when required;
* Positive attitude with willingness to learn in a fast-paced environment;
* Strong written communication and copywriting skills;
* Passion for sports, entertainment, music and culture;
* Basic design or editing skills are helpful, but not essential.
*
* Education and Experience Requirements:

*** Recent graduate or early-career candidate looking to break into social media;
* Familiarity with Adobe creative suite

This role requires the willingness and ability to work evenings, weekends and some select holidays as needed to ensure social media coverage. Applicants must possess work authorization that does not require sponsorship by the employer.
